If you are a Junior or Middleweight brand-world or packaging Design professional, and considering that all important next step in your early career, you should probably keep reading… Marks, part of the Propelis Group, is a consumer experience agency creating engaging moments across the entire brand spectrum—from brand design and packaging, to content and consumer connections. We are a collaborative global network of 1,900+ team members across 25+ studios and 20+ countries, partnering with some of the world’s most recognized brands to solve complex business challenges through design, strategy, and craft.
We are currently looking to hire a brand obsessed, multidisciplinary Middleweight Designer to come and join us at our vibrant London based studio. You don’t need us to tell you what you already know about you – but it goes without saying that you are a super creative, conceptually minded, and ambitious brand-world focused designer, with real ambition to grow and develop your creative toolkit and career beyond where you are right now.
You’re likely to have 2 years + experience in a similar kind of agency, and have a portfolio that demonstrates your creative, conceptual work in a brand world setting (ideally within the FMCG space). But most importantly, what you will demonstrate to us through your work is your potential - the potential to grow and develop with one of the fastest growing and exciting agencies of its kind anywhere in the world right now.
